摘要
A SDM/WDM ROADM is proposed with low port-count WSSs. Fiber-core bypassing reduces the number of and port-count of WSSs in the implementation. The design requires less hardware without compromising on network performance with the developed routing core and wavelength assignment algorithm. (C) 2020 The Author(s)
